Purpose of the Job:
To regulate and supervise retirement funds through monitoring compliance with the Pension Funds Act, Regulations, Conditions and Financial Sector Conduct Authority’s (FSCA) policy to safeguard the interest of both the members of the funds and funds through the analysis of financial statements, statistics, and reports; supervision of liquidations; extensions and exemptions related thereto. The persons appointed to the position will report to the Manager.
Key Performance Areas:
- Evaluating and analyzing financial statements of termination retirement funds.
- Ensuring that legislation and the rules of funds are complied with when appointing liquidator.
- Assisting the Manager and HOD with ad-hoc requests.
- Dealing with the administration and analysis of applications for extensions and exemptions.
- Dealing with various liquidation correspondence, follow-ups and other administration functions.
- Undertaking projects at the request of the Manager or HOD; and
- Assisting with the general regulation of Retirement Funds in as far as the termination and liquidation of termination of retirement funds is concerned.
